How Ather & Hero Boosted EV Sales Using the BaaS (Battery-as-a-Service) Model in India

A recent report highlights a sharp rise in EV sales for Ather and Hero, and one major factor behind this growth is the BaaS model.

But what exactly does this model mean, and why is it reshaping India’s EV market?

What Is BaaS (Battery-as-a-Service)?

  • Battery-as-a-Service (BaaS) is a pricing model where the customer purchases the electric vehicle without the battery.
  • Instead of owning the battery - the most expensive component of an EV - users rent it through a subscription.
  • This significantly reduces the upfront purchase cost, making EVs more accessible to a wider audience.

A Real Example:

Take the Ather Rizta 450:

  • Regular price: Approximately ₹1,20,000
  • Price with BaaS: Drops to roughly ₹85,000

Why the drop?

Because the battery, typically costing ₹60,000–₹80,000 isn’t included in the purchase.

This lower entry price is one of the biggest reasons buyers are now more willing to choose EVs.

How the Battery Rental Plan Works

The rental model is straightforward:

  • You pay ₹1 per km
  • Minimum 1,000 km per month
  • Duration:48 months
  • Includes 1 year of free EV charging at EV charging stations

This structure allows consumers to manage expenses better by spreading costs across usage rather than paying a heavy amount upfront.

What Happens After 48 Months?

Once the rental term ends, the consumer has two options:

1. Keep the Vehicle

Purchase the battery and continue using the scooter as usual.

2. Resell the Scooter

Depending on usage and condition, the rider can receive up to 50% of the ex-showroom price.

This flexibility makes the BaaS model appealing and reduces long-term ownership risk.

Why BaaS Increased EV Sales

By removing the largest cost barrier (the battery), Ather and Hero made their EVs more affordable and less risky to own.

The result? A significant surge in sales and a wider EV adoption curve.
